USA to get first of its kind green integrated energy center

Ambitious project comes to a state actively securing its status as the world ’ s biggest data center market with an incentive program including tax exemptions .

Plans for the first of its kind green data center in America have been unveiled . Green Energy Partners LLC of Virginia ( GEP ) – a property and project development company passionate about generating sustainable carbon-free energy – has secured 641 acres in Surry County , VA .

There , it intends to build Surry Green Energy Center ( SGEC ) as the nation ’ s first integrated Green Energy Center . This ambitious project includes the building of 1-gigawatt of data centers , establishing a Green Hydrogen Hub and , over time , deploying four to six small modular reactors ( SMRs ) each generating on the order of 250 MWe each . The SGEC may also incorporate energy storage capabilities to balance supply and demand at the fully integrated site .
“ The health of humanity and the world is at stake . Locations like this 641-acre green energy hub will protect millions of acres of forestry , wildlife and human lives by reducing carbon in our atmosphere ,” said Jack Andrews , CEO Green Energy Partners of Virginia .
The SGEC vision is to begin constructing the data centers now , with electricity provided by the grid .
In the future , the data centers would interconnect to new , carbon-free sustainable power from the colocated on-site SMRs .
